Partnership with Thales Developing ‘According to Plan’
The Belgian Army has placed a follow-on order valued at SEK 25 million (€2.3 million) with Danish specialist Invisio, the company announced on 11 November.
Last month, Invisio won the Belgian Army’s requirement for communication and hearing protection solutions. The programme, for which Thales is the main contractor, aims to protect soldiers’ hearing while improving their communication capacity in critical environments. This order is the expected follow-on contract to the original: deliveries are scheduled to begin before year end and be completed in the first half of 2020.
“Winning the Belgian army’s contract in October is significant for Invisio, in that it is one of several indications that the defence and security industry is starting to increase its focus on the need for communication and hearing protection in critical environments. This expected follow-up order means that the partnership is developing according to plan,“ commented Lars Højgård Hansen, CEO of Invisio Communications.
